How Advanced Fuel Management Systems Work
FMS leverage technology to track and analyze fuel consumption data. This data can include:
- Real-time fuel level monitoring: Sensors track fuel levels in tanks, providing accurate and up-to-date information.
- Fuel usage tracking: Systems monitor fuel consumption by individual vehicles or equipment.
- Fuel card usage: Tracking fuel card transactions helps identify unauthorized usage or potential fraud.
- Driver behavior analysis: Advanced systems can analyze driving habits, such as harsh braking or excessive idling, which can significantly impact fuel efficiency.
Key Benefits of Implementing an FMS
- Reduced Fuel Costs: By identifying inefficiencies in fuel usage, FMS can help reduce fuel consumption and associated costs.
- Improved Operational Efficiency: Real-time data and analytics enable fleet managers to optimize routes, schedule maintenance, and improve overall operational efficiency.
- Enhanced Security: FMS can help prevent fuel theft and unauthorized usage, reducing losses and improving security.
- Data-Driven Decision Making: The data collected by FMS provides valuable insights for informed decision-making regarding fuel procurement, vehicle maintenance, and driver training.
- Improved Environmental Sustainability: By reducing fuel consumption, FMS can help businesses reduce their carbon footprint and contribute to a more sustainable future.
Implementing an FMS: Best Practices
- Choose the right system: Select a system that meets your specific needs and integrates seamlessly with your existing operations.
- Invest in driver training: Educate drivers on fuel-efficient driving techniques to maximize the impact of the FMS.
- Regularly review and analyze data: Monitor key performance indicators (KPIs) and use data insights to make informed adjustments to your fuel management strategy.
- Ensure proper maintenance: Regular vehicle maintenance, including tire pressure checks and engine tune-ups, can significantly improve fuel efficiency.
